CREDIT UNION OF DENVER, founded in 1931, is a mid-sized nonprofit that reported $64.5M in total revenue in fiscal year 2023. Revenue surged 58% from the prior year, signaling strong growth momentum. Expenses of $58.9M left a modest 9% surplus.

Mission

TO BE A TRUSTED PARTNER FOR OUR MEMBERS IN REACHING THEIR FINANCIAL GOALS BY PROVIDING SUPERIOR VALUE, PRODUCTS AND SERVICE.
